Services Provided:

 

Primary Care Services for Veterans in Fulton and Montgomery Counties.

Behavioral Health Care: A behavioral health care team consisting of social workers, psychiatrists, a psychiatric nurse, and visiting counselors from the Albany VA Medical Center, provide medications, individual and group psychotherapy for veterans experiencing personal and emotional problems, including drug and alcohol problems.

Smoking Cessation: The Clinic offers the QuitSmart® smoking cessation program — an innovative service that combines the best of behavioral and medication treatments in a group format.

Personal Care: A health care team consisting of physicians, nurse practitioners, nurses, and clerical staff provide primary care services at the clinic, stressing health maintenance and preventative medicine.

Laboratory: Blood drawing.

Prescriptions: Routine prescription processed through the mail.
